博客已从coding-page迁移github-page

最开始,我就是用github-page部署博客的,刚开始的时候github-page是不支持自定义域名https的,所以你一定得用默认域名*.github.io才能使用https,要么嘛,你就放弃使用https。

那些不堪回首的博客迁移史

1. 最初的wordpress

刚开始的wordpres是放在我的服务器上的,而且还是与微信公众号对接好的(有相关插件),然后可以加很多牛逼的插件,完成一些很神奇的效果。我当时是装了蛮多插件的,比如:Jetpack全套啊,SMTP,All of SEO等等。好玩是好玩,但是对于我这种隔几天就要折腾一下服务器的。wordpress经常被我玩坏。然后开始寻找解决方案。

2. 后来的wordpress官网

wordpress的官网是支持托管网站的,而且免费。再加上怎么玩都不会坏。但是同时免费版也限制了很多功能。比如,自定义插件啦,自定义域名之类的。其实这都能够接受,最让我无法忍受的是学校的网络,访问起来特别慢。大约一个页面要5秒中左右才开始渲染。强迫症不能忍

3. 轻量的gitblog

这是一个好东西,也是这个让我接触到了page服务这种东西,有关gitblog的更多可以看我这篇文章使用gitblog搭建个人博客.md, 其实除了小众之外没什么别的不好。但是我那颗不甘平静的心依旧想要折腾。

4. 未配置成功的Jekyll

不知道是当时认知有限还是英语太差,总之我按着官网的教程没安装成功,再加上不太喜欢官网的主题,然后就放弃了。

5. 模仿大佬的github issue

一次偶然的机会,我发现有位大佬居然是用issue写博客的(现在才知道原来并不稀奇)
,读者一般都是github用户,评论交流起来简直不要太爽。按奈不住的我立马也这样做了。疯狂过后,就是一个人的寂寞。没有人看我不觉得奇怪,主要百度不收录哇。而且域名没在中国备案,很多事情都做不了,比如微信不能打开。

6. 新奇的hexo

我就不介绍了,有兴趣自行百度。到现在为止我还是用hexo的。

7. hexo的评论系统

最开始,用的是多说,后来下线了。
后来,用的是畅言,然后强制加广告了。
现在用的是,gitcomment,使用的是github帐号登录,缺点就是每个页面评论都要初始化。
听说Disqus不错,可是需要翻墙,不翻墙就要装个插件用精简版。
我就不改,先缓一缓。

8. hexo的托管平台选择

如前言

不过要注意有个坑,自定义域名的话,就是一定要在source文件夹中新建一个CHANME文件里面写上你的域名,不然就每次hexo d 都要设置一次。

9. hexo 的IDE选择

最开始我是用小书匠,不过写文章不错,写代码就不行。比如要改个样式什么的就非常麻烦。
后来用的是coding的webIDE,当时感觉描述很不错,事实上在网速好的情况下的确不错。但是一遇到网速不好的时候。写的代码就完全保存不了, 因为它会回退,会回退啊~
现在,用的是vs code写文章用小书匠,因为叼。

10. hexo的图床选择

用过一段时间github,后来感觉github页面放个图床会让人感觉不好。
现在用的是七牛云存储。

coding-page与github-page的优缺点

  • github百度不会爬,需要自己推送(也可以用cdn回源域名加速)
  • coding-page 短时间推送次数过多就会凉。
  • github只能设置一个域名,而且https只支持顶级域名

所以我的访问人数又要重新累计了。

待续

本文用作测试插件

var function(){
  //预计一大波人即将取关
  console.warn("You have been slained");
}

hexo-admin 测试中

版权声明: (https://www.thinkmoon.cn/post/521)
本文首发于指尖魔法屋-博客已从coding-page迁移github-page
转载或引用必须申明原指尖魔法屋来源及源地址!